Job Description How you’ll make a difference AECOM's Cairns office has an opportunity for a Senior Civil Engineer to join our Transport Planning team. This role will see you working as part of our highly experienced team where you will apply your prior engineering and analytical technical skills to produce engineering solutions for a range of AECOM’s Transport and Civil Infrastructure projects, including Cairns Ring Road and other large-scale State Government projects. Be part of a close-knit Far North Queensland office while connected to a national network of engineers and designers. Opportunity to apply prior Civil Engineering project experience within Transport Planning and diverse projects. Ideal for a highly driven engineer seeking to build a well-rounded career across complex, multidisciplinary Transport projects. The following qualifications and experience are highly desired, but if you don’t tick all the boxes you could still be a perfect fit for this role. Please apply, all applications will be considered. Qualifications The qualities that help you thrive Bachelor of Civil Engineering (or similar) with RPEQ & CPEng (or working towards). Proven experience managing timelines and stakeholders throughout the Civil Engineering project lifecycle, particularly in consulting or government sectors. Knowledge of TMR projects and Queensland's Civil Engineering project pipeline, with experience delivering key projects to TMR. Proficiency with transport-related modeling software such as SIDRA, along with strong written and oral communication skills. Prior experience in transport planning is highly regarded.
